The Geopolymer Camp 2011, was held on July 5th and 6th 2011 at the IUT, University of Picardie, in Saint-Quentin, France. You will find in the report: two Keynote conferences, the list of 19 small communications and some photos taken during this event. Colosses of Memnon, masterpiece by Amenophis Son of Hapu

Colosses of Memnon, masterpiece by Amenophis Son of Hapu

Sep 18, 2009 | No Comments

In Egypt, the return of agglomerated (geopolymer) stone 1300 years after the Great Pyramids, under Amenhotep III and Akhenaton (18th Dynasty). Divine incarnation in carved stone became the rule under the New Kingdom around 1400-1200 B.C. and the hegemony of the god Amun.
